Barista Salary Expectations in Dubai: A Guide for UAE Expats

An expat barista in Dubai can typically expect a monthly salary ranging from AED 2,500 to AED 4,500. This range is a starting point and is highly dependent on the specific café or hotel, the candidate's experience, and the benefits package offered, which often includes shared accommodation, transportation, and sometimes meals.

Several key factors determine where a barista's salary falls within the common range. The type of establishment is crucial; a specialty coffee shop in Dubai Marina or Downtown may pay more than a kiosk in a mall. Proven skills in latte art, knowledge of specialty beans, and customer service excellence can command higher pay. Furthermore, the total compensation package, including tips, accommodation, and flight tickets, significantly impacts overall earnings. For example, a barista with 1-2 years of experience starting at a well-known franchise in a shopping mall might receive a base salary of AED 2,800 per month, plus shared accommodation and transportation. In contrast, a head barista with 5+ years of experience and competition wins, working at a high-end specialty café, could earn a base salary of AED 4,200 plus a substantial share of tips and better accommodation.

A major misconception is that a barista's take-home pay is just the base salary. In reality, the legally required benefits like accommodation, health insurance, and flights are a substantial part of the compensation. A lower base salary with a full benefits package can often be more valuable than a slightly higher cash salary without those provisions. The most actionable insight is to quantify your specialty skills. When negotiating, highlight certifications (e.g., SCA), specific experience with high-end equipment, or a proven track record of improving sales or customer satisfaction in previous roles. The Dubai market increasingly values baristas who are true coffee craftsmen, not just servers, and salaries are reflecting this trend for those with demonstrable expertise.
